Oil Adjusting Procedure for Components Replacement Except Compressor
After replacing any of the following major components, add the correct amount of oil to the system.
Amount of oil to be added
| Part replaced | Oil to be added to system | Remarks |
|---|---|---|
| Amount of oil m l (US fl oz, Imp fl oz) | ||
| Front evaporator | 75 (2.5, 2.6) | |
| Rear evaporator | 75 (2.5, 2.6) | |
| Condenser | 75 (2.5, 2.6) | |
| Liquid tank | 5 (0.2, 0.2) | Add if compressor is not replaced. |
| In case of refrigerant leak | 30 (1.0, 1.1) | Large leak |
| Small leak (1) | ||
| (1) If refrigerant leak is small, no addition of oil is needed. | ||

- Before connecting recovery/recycling equipment to vehicle, check recovery/recycling equipment gauges. No refrigerant pressure should be displayed. If NG, recover refrigerant from equipment lines.
- Connect recovery/recycling equipment to vehicle. Confirm refrigerant purity in supply tank using recovery/recycling equipment and refrigerant identifier. If NG, refer to " «CONTAMINATED REFRIGERANT»(ref-259754-S36132520102007080400000) ".
- Confirm refrigerant purity in vehicle A/C system using recovery/recycling equipment and refrigerant identifier. If NG, refer to " «CONTAMINATED REFRIGERANT»(ref-259754-S36132520102007080400000) ".
- Discharge refrigerant into the refrigerant recovery/recycling equipment. Measure oil discharged into the recovery/recycling equipment.
- Drain the oil from the "old" (removed) compressor into a graduated container and recover the amount of oil drained.
- Drain the oil from the "new" compressor into a separate, clean container.
- Measure an amount of new oil installed equal to amount drained from "old" compressor. Add this oil to "new" compressor through the suction port opening.
- Measure an amount of new oil equal to the amount recovered during discharging. Add this oil to "new" compressor through the suction port opening.
- If the liquid tank also needs to be replaced, add an additional 5 m l (0.2 US fl oz, 0.2 Imp fl oz) of oil at this time.
| CAUTION | Do not add this 5 m l (0.2 US fl oz, 0.2 Imp fl oz) of oil if only replacing the compressor. |

REPLACEMENT TIMING
Replacement of the two in-cabin microfilters is recommended on a regular interval depending on the driving conditions. Refer to PERIODIC MAINTENANCE . It may also be necessary to replace the two in-cabin microfilters as part of a component replacement if the in-cabin microfilters are damaged.
Scheme 100
- Remove the glove box assembly. Refer to «GLOVE BOX»(ref-239968-S30333788222006080400000) .
- Remove the three screws and remove the in-cabin microfilter cover.
- Remove the in-cabin microfilters from the front heater and cooling unit assembly.
- Install the in-cabin microfilters, replacing the two in-cabin microfilters with new filters, into the front heater and cooling unit assembly. CAUTION: When installing the two new in-cabin microfilters make sure that the filters are facing in the direction indicated by the direction arrow for the air flow. The direction arrow is printed on the side of the in-cabin microfilters.
- Install the in-cabin microfilter cover.
- Install the glove box assembly. Refer to «GLOVE BOX»(ref-239968-S30333788222006080400000) .

| WARNING | Avoid breathing A/C refrigerant and oil vapor or mist. Exposure may irritate eyes, nose and throat. Remove HFC-134a (R-134a) refrigerant from the A/C system using certified service equipment meeting requirements of SAE J2210 HFC-134a (R-134a) recycling equipment or SAE J2201 HFC-134a (R-134a) recovery equipment. If an accidental system discharge occurs, ventilate the work area before resuming service. Additional health and safety information may be obtained from the refrigerant and oil manufacturers. |

- Remove the engine under cover and the splash shield.
- Remove the drive belt. Refer to «DRIVE BELTS»(ref-239943-S33744599052006080300000) .
- Disconnect the compressor electrical connector.
- Remove the center bolt while holding the clutch disc stationary using Tool as shown. Tool number : J-44614
- Remove the clutch disc.
- Remove the snap ring using external snap ring pliers or suitable tool.
- Remove the pulley using Tool with a small adapter. Position the small adapter on the end of the drive shaft and the center of the puller on the small adapter. Tool number : KV99233130 (J-29884) CAUTION: To prevent deformation of the pulley groove, the puller claws should be hooked under the pulley groove and not into the pulley groove.
- Remove the magnet coil harness clip using a screwdriver.
- Remove the three magnet coil fixing screws and remove the magnet coil.

- Discharge the refrigerant. Refer to " «HFC-134A (R-134A) SERVICE PROCEDURE»(ref-259754-S32572440232007080400000) ". WARNING: Avoid breathing the A/C refrigerant and oil vapor or mist. Exposure may irritate the eyes, nose and throat. If an accidental system discharge occurs, ventilate the work area before resuming removal.
- Remove the cowl top cover. Refer to «COWL TOP»(ref-239945-S11576092792006080400000) .
- Disconnect the ECM from the cowl top extension and reposition it out of the way.
- Remove the two heater pump clips from the cowl top extension and reposition the heater pump out of the way. Refer to " «HEATER PUMP»(ref-259754-S17030050692007080400000) ".
- Disconnect the heater hose clips from the cowl top extension and reposition the heater hose out of the way.
- Remove the wiper motor and linkage. Refer to «WIPER MOTOR AND LINKAGE»(ref-239951-S24693712712006080300000) .
- Remove the cowl top extension. Refer to «COWL TOP»(ref-239945-S11576092792006080400000) .
- Carefully cut the high pressure pipe (1) using a suitable ratchet-type pipe cutter (A) as shown. CAUTION: Do NOT damage the hydraulic brake lines or any other surrounding parts when cutting the pipe. A small amount of refrigerant may discharge from the pipe when it is cut. Do not allow debris to fall into the cut ends of the pipe.
- Carefully cut the low pressure pipe (1) using a suitable ratchet-type pipe cutter (A) as shown. CAUTION: Do NOT damage the hydraulic brake lines or any other surrounding parts when cutting the pipe. A small amount of refrigerant may discharge from the pipe when it is cut.
- Disconnect the power brake booster vacuum hose from the intake manifold collector to allow removal of the cut A/C pipes.
- Disconnect the high pressure pipe connection (1), low pressure pipe connection (2), and the A/C pipe clamp bolt (A) located near the RH front suspension strut tower (3) as shown.
- Disconnect the high/low pressure pipe connector bolt (1) from the front expansion valve as shown. Air cleaner to electric throttle control actuator tube (2) Electric throttle control actuator (3) arrow : Front
- Use a suitable tool to pry the pipe support clip (1) from the threaded stud on the dash panel as shown. arrow : Front
- Remove the top section of the high/low pressure pipe (1) as shown. arrow : Front CAUTION: Cap or wrap the open pipe connections with a suitable material such as vinyl tape to avoid the entry of air, moisture and contamination.
- Remove the lower section of the high/low pressure pipe. Access the lower section of the high/low pressure pipe from under the vehicle. Remove the high/low pressure pipe connection (1) bolt (A). Remove the A/C pipe clamp bolt (B) to release the A/C pipe clamp (2). NOTE: Reposition the rear heater pipe clamp (3) for additional clearance to remove the lower section of the high/low pressure pipe as necessary. Pry off the pipe support clip (1) secured to the dash panel threaded stud, using a suitable tool. Carefully remove the lower section of the high/low pressure pipe (1). CAUTION: Cap or wrap the open pipe connections with a suitable material such as vinyl tape to avoid the entry of air, moisture and contamination.
| CAUTION | Clean all of the A/C pipe fittings and connections. Replace the O-rings of the high/low-pressure pipe with new ones. Lubricate all the O-rings with NISSAN A/C System Lubricant Type S. |
Note. The service replacement high/low pressure pipe is a two piece pipe assembly.
Scheme 146
Scheme 147
Scheme 148
Scheme 149
Scheme 150
- Install and position the new lower high/low pressure pipe without tightening the connections. NOTE: To ease installation, first remove the A/C support clip from the lower section high/low pressure pipe and secure it to the dash panel threaded stud.
- Install the new upper high/low pressure pipe through the engine compartment. Install the high/low pressure pipe to the front expansion valve and only hand tighten the connector bolt (1) as shown. Air cleaner to electric throttle control actuator tube (2) Electric throttle control actuator (3) arrow : Front Hand tighten the fittings between the upper and lower high pressure pipe (A) and the low pressure pipe (B) as shown. arrow : Front Hand tighten the high pressure pipe connection (1) and low pressure pipe connection (2) located near the RH front suspension strut tower (3) as shown. Install the A/C pipe clamp bolt (A) to the RH front suspension strut tower (3) as shown. Attach the high/low pressure pipe to the A/C support clip (secured to the dash panel threaded stud). Tighten the high pressure pipe connection (1) and low pressure pipe connection (2) located near the RH front suspension strut tower (3) as shown to specification.
- Complete the installation of the lower high/low pressure pipe. CAUTION: Clean all of the A/C pipe fittings and connections. Replace the O-rings of the high/low-pressure pipe with new ones. Lubricate all the O-rings with NISSAN A/C System Oil Type S. Under the vehicle, tighten the high/low pressure pipe connection (1) bolt (A) as shown to specification. Install the A/C pipe clamp (2) and tighten the A/C pipe clamp bolt (B). As necessary, reposition the rear heater pipe clamp (3). Attach the other pipe support clip to the dash panel threaded stud. From the engine compartment, tighten the fittings between the upper and lower high pressure pipe (A) and the low pressure pipe (B) as shown to specification. arrow : Front CAUTION: Do NOT damage the hydraulic brake lines or any other surrounding parts when tightening the fittings.
- Connect the power brake booster vacuum hose to the intake manifold collector.
- Check that there is sufficient clearance between the lower high/low pressure pipe and the front stabilizer bar. Adjust the lower high/low pressure pipe as necessary.
- Evacuate and recharge the A/C system and check the A/C system for leaks. Refer to " «HFC-134A (R-134A) SERVICE PROCEDURE»(ref-259754-S32572440232007080400000) ".
- Install the remaining components in the reverse order of removal.
